Star India batter Virat Kohli and his wife, Bollywood actress Anushka Sharma, were seen getting emotional during their meeting with spiritual leader Premanand Ji Maharaj on Tuesday, December 16. The couple had earlier been spotted at Indira Gandhi International Airport in Delhi on Sunday, December 14.Now, two days later, on December 16, Kohli and his wife visited Premanand Ji Maharaj in Vrindavan, Uttar Pradesh, where they were seen listening to his discourse.Watch the video below:On the cricketing front, the Delhi-born batter was last seen in action during the three-match ODI series against South Africa, which concluded on December 6. India clinched the series 2-1 under KL Rahul’s leadership, with Kohli being named Player of the Series.The right-handed batter amassed 302 runs across three innings at a remarkable average of 151.00 and a strike rate of 117.05. His tally included two centuries and a half-century, with his best knock of 135 off 120 balls coming in the series opener in Ranchi.Virat Kohli climbs to No. 2 in ICC Men’s ODI batting rankingsFollowing his stellar performance in the ODI series against South Africa, Virat Kohli climbed to second place in the ICC Men’s ODI batting rankings with 773 rating points. Meanwhile, his compatriot and former India captain Rohit Sharma continues to hold the top spot with 781 points.Overall, since making his international debut in 2008, Kohli has featured in 308 ODIs, amassing 14,557 runs in 296 innings at an impressive average of 58.46 and a strike rate of 93.65. His tally includes 76 half-centuries and a record 53 centuries.Kohli’s next international assignment will be the three-match home ODI series against New Zealand, scheduled to begin on Sunday, January 11, in Vadodara. The second ODI will be played on Wednesday, January 14, in Rajkot, followed by the series finale on Sunday, January 18, in Indore.
